Here you’ll get to: You will assist the management accounts team with month end work, such as:
- The preparation of bank reconciliations. In order to complete bank reconciliation work, you’ll need to work closely with the accounts payable team to understand all payments made and any refunds received, as well as with the accounts receivable team, to ensure that monies received are matched correctly in our systems.
- Posting journals including accruals and prepayments to ensure that costs and income are recognised correctly, and explaining any variance between actual results and budget/forecast.
- Completing balance sheet reconciliations to ensure that accruals and prepayments are tracked on a monthly basis.
- Support the Finance Manager in preparation of the departmental spend trackers showing actual spend to date and remaining available spend.
- Assist in the preparation and submission of external reporting requirements.
- Assist in coding intercompany invoices and ensuring that these are processed correctly.
- Ad hoc projects as requested.
You’ll gain experience of working in a SOX-compliant business, gaining an understanding of how controls are key in processes and systems across the finance team. You will be process-driven and proactive in nature, always willing to learn about new areas of the business.
